Abstract:A proton precession magnetometer (PPM) is a traditional quantum magnetometer based on the Larmor precession of hydrogen protons in Earth's magnetic field. PPMs are widely used in various fields, such as magnetic observation and detection of buried objects. A coaxial solenoid is typically used to construct the PPM sensor. However, the Larmor signal slowly weakens when the axial direction of the sensor gradually approaches the direction of Earth's magnetic field.
